Harbor Post-Acute Care Center is a healthcare facility that offers post-acute care and has 127 certified beds, usually caring for around 112 residents each day, and you'll find most of the staff speak English, though some can help in other languages too, and what you mainly get here is a mix of skilled nursing, long-term care, hospice care, and rehabilitation services like physical medicine. The nurse staffing comes out to about 3.90 hours per resident per day, which is less than the state average of 4.5, but their nurse turnover rate is lower than most, about 25.8% compared to the state average of 40%, which can mean the nurses around here tend to stay a bit longer with their residents. Harbor Post-Acute Care Center has had a total of 62 deficiencies in inspection reports, with 8 of those related to infection control, showing that there have been issues in the past with keeping things up to the infection standards, and there have also been citations for not always allowing residents to return after a hospital or therapeutic leave, along with cases when the call system in bathrooms and bathing areas didn't work like it should. The facility's been affiliated with Charis Trust since December 22, 2016, and the staff aim to make the place supportive for both residents and their families, while keeping the environment as comfortable as they can, so if you need care after a hospital stay, rehabilitation, ongoing nursing attention, or hospice services, this is the kind of thing offered at Harbor Post-Acute Care Center.

Inconsistent care; attentive staff, problems
I had a mixed, mostly stressful stay. I found some caregivers loving, attentive and physical therapy excellent, but too many staff were uncaring, rude or clearly overworked and understaffed. Cleanliness and equipment were inconsistent-my room was okay but restrooms, beds and potty chairs were dirty or broken-food and pain management were often poor, and I was alarmed the doctor didn't review records and by reports of a COVID outbreak and neglect. Because of the inconsistency I can't fully recommend this place.
